What are the Common Challenges in Understanding Multi-Policy Discounts?
Many drivers are not aware of the opportunities to save money through multi-policy discounts, often due to the complexity of insurance jargon and the assumption that such savings marginally impact overall insurance costs.
Challenge 1: Lack of Awareness and Understanding
Many car owners are unaware of the substantial financial benefits possible when bundling their policies. This lack of awareness stems from a general misunderstanding of insurance terminologies and the variety of insurance products available.
Solution: Begin by demystifying your insurance options. Here’s how you can achieve this:
- Consult your insurance provider: Ask if they offer discounts for bundling policies. This could include auto, home, life, or even renters’ insurance.
- Research independently: Take time to learn about potential plans using quick online tools or contact multiple insurance companies for comparison.
- Read customer reviews: Look for testimonials from clients who have saved money by bundling. This firsthand insight can be invaluable.
Challenge 2: Navigating Varied Policy Terms
Insurance is not a one-size-fits-all product, and sorting through the varied terms of each policy to determine the best fit can be overwhelming.
Solution: Simplify this process by focusing on your specific needs:
- Identify essential coverage areas: Consider which aspects of your life require coverage, such as your vehicle, home, or health.
- Evaluate your risk factors: Assess personal factors like your driving record, credit score, and home safety features that might affect your insurance rates.
- Seek expert advice: An insurance advisor can offer clarity and help you navigate complex insurance policies to find the best multi-policy discount for your circumstances.
How Can You Maximize Multi-Policy Discounts?
Properly leveraging multi-policy discounts not only offers immediate cost benefits but can also enhance your overall insurance coverage with minimal effort.
Step 1: Comprehensive Policy Review
Briefly reviewing your current insurance policies and understanding their overlap or gaps can result in optimized coverage and savings.
Actionable Steps:
- Gather all your insurance policies: This includes any unrelated policies that might benefit from bundling.
- Assess coverage overlaps: Identify any redundancies that can be eliminated to reduce your premiums.
- Adjust policy limits: Consider the optimal coverage limits to ensure you’re not overinsured or underinsured.
Step 2: Custom-tailor Your Policies
Customization of bundled policy packages aligns with lifestyle needs and enhances savings potential.
Actionable Steps:
- Personalize options: Ensure that the bundled policy caters to your specific lifestyle needs, whether it’s travel, business, or family-focused.
- Periodic evaluations: Financial situations and asset values change; regularly review and adjust your policy bundle to remain applicable and economical.
How Can Lifestyle Change Influence Your Multi-Policy Insurance?
Lifestyle changes can greatly impact how effectively you can manage and benefit from multi-policy discounts. Recognize these factors to remain adaptable.
- Significant life events: Marriage, buying a home, or an addition to the family may affect which policies you need to bundle.
- Changing habits: Work-from-home trends could reduce the need for a comprehensive auto policy, influencing what and how you bundle.
- Sustainability actions: Implementing eco-friendly home improvements could lower your home insurance premiums and affect a bundled policy.
